EMS MISS is ICEMA’s emergency medical services data collection program.
ICEMA is currently working with Public Health Epidemiology to implement data-driven triggers signaling a potential event and incorporate containment procedures within the electronic system.
Currently EMS MISS is collecting approximately 17,000 EMS runs per month from twenty-seven (27) EMS provides in Inyo, Mono and San Bernardino Counties.
